详解太子河app软件外包开发全过程

作者: 颍上县纯量网络阅读:49 次发布时间:2023-01-20 23:35:20

摘要:本文将详解初创企业太子河科技的APP软件外包开发全过程,从需求分析、合作伙伴选择、设计开发、测试上线、效果评估等方面进行阐述。通过案例分析,我们将为大家提供有关APP软件外包的实战指导和经验分享,为初创企业在APP软件开发领域提供帮助。1. 需求分析阶段在需求分析阶段,太子河科技与外包公...

  本文将详解初创企业太子河科技的APP软件外包开发全过程,从需求分析、合作伙伴选择、设计开发、测试上线、效果评估等方面进行阐述。通过案例分析,我们将为大家提供有关APP软件外包的实战指导和经验分享,为初创企业在APP软件开发领域提供帮助。

详解太子河app软件外包开发全过程

  1. 需求分析阶段

  在需求分析阶段,太子河科技与外包公司进行了深入的沟通,明确了其APP软件开发需求和目标。外包公司通过调研市场并与太子河科技的工作人员沟通,从而得出了太子河APP软件的核心功能和开发方向。

  2. 合作伙伴选择阶段

  选择合适的合作伙伴是一项重要的决策。太子河科技从多家外包公司中选定了一家实力强大、经验丰富的公司进行合作。通过前期的咨询和交流,双方达成了初步的合作意向,并签订了合同。后续,外包公司派遣开发团队进入太子河科技公司,进行后续的开发工作。

  3. 设计开发阶段

  设计开发阶段是整个APP软件开发的核心过程。在此阶段,外包公司根据太子河科技的需求和目标,设计出APP软件的功能和界面,并采用敏捷开发的方式迭代式开发,保证开发过程的高效性。同时,外包公司不断与太子河科技沟通并收集反馈意见,及时调整开发方向,确保开发出符合太子河科技需求的APP软件。

  4. 测试上线阶段

  在开发完成后,外包公司进行了严格的测试,确保APP软件无bug问题,达到较高的稳定性和安全性。之后,APP软件上线并进行了推广。在上线运营的过程中,外包公司继续跟进APP软件的使用情况,并根据反馈意见进行修复和调整。

  5. 效果评估阶段

  对于初创企业而言,APP软件作为推广和营销的载体,其效果评估一直是一项重要的工作。太子河科技与外包公司合作,在上线后综合评估了APP软件的用户使用数据、市场反响、营销效果等方面,并进行相应优化,不断提升APP软件的品牌价值和商业价值。

  本文探讨了初创企业太子河科技的APP软件外包开发全过程,重点介绍了需求分析、合作伙伴选择、设计开发、测试上线、效果评估等阶段的具体内容和相关经验。对初创企业而言,APP软件的开发是推广和营销的重要手段,而选择一家实力强大的外包公司来进行开发,则是一个更加明智的决策。希望本文能够帮助读者更好地理解和掌握APP软件外包开发的实际操作,进一步提升企业在APP软件开发领域的竞争力和市场占有率。

  本文主要从一个实际案例出发,。文章分为五个大段落,分别是需求分析、软件设计、开发、测试、上线发布。每个段落都有具体的主题,阐述了在这个项目中所采取的方法和技术。本文旨在为需要进行软件外包开发的企业提供一些参考和建议,帮助其更好地管理和掌控外包项目。

  1、需求分析

  需求分析是软件外包开发的重要第一步。在太子河app软件外包项目中,我们首先要确定用户需求以及其他的一些约束条件,比如运营商和系统兼容性等。然后我们对需求进行分类和优化,确定主次需求并以此建立需求文档。在这个需求文档中,我们要包含基本的功能模块、用户界面和交互、安全、性能等各个方面。在需求确认之后,我们建立了一个需求变更管理机制,确保项目在后续开发时能够随时根据客户需求进行调整。

  2、软件设计

  软件设计是实现需求的关键步骤。在太子河app软件外包项目中,我们采取了一种基于MVP(Model-View-Presenter)架构的设计模式。该模式将逻辑层和视图层解耦,便于对不同部分的开发和维护。我们还设计了一个UI组件库,统一了应用的风格和样式,提高了用户使用的易用性和美观度。同时,在设计过程中,我们注重应用和设计的可扩展性,以便于未来功能的添加和维护。

  3、开发

  在软件开发过程中,我们首先考虑了团队的人员和开发工具的选择。我们采取了敏捷开发的方法,利用JIRA和Slack等工具实现了项目管理和交流,减少了沟通成本,加快了开发速度。在具体的开发过程中,我们主要分为前端和后端两大部分进行开发。在前端开发中,我们采用了XML和Java混合编码的方式,确保了UI的灵活性和响应式。而在后端开发中,我们使用了JAVA语言,并将spring boot和hibernate整合,提高了项目的稳定性和安全性。

  4、测试

  测试是保证软件质量的重要环节。在太子河app软件外包项目中,我们进行了多种测试,包括单元测试、集成测试、验收测试和自动化测试等。我们确定了测试用例,并使用了测试工具,如Appium和Selenium,确保了应用的兼容性和稳定性。我们还进行了全方位的安全测试,确保了应用的安全性。

  5、上线发布

  在项目完成和测试通过之后,我们开始进行上线发布。我们将应用程序上传到了应用商店,如Google Play和Apple Store等。在发布之前,我们对应用进行了细致的调优和测试,确保应用程序的质量和能够满足用户需求。我们采用了beta版测试来测试和评估应用性能,并根据客户反馈进行了优化和调整。在应用上线之后,我们还继续跟踪应用的使用情况和用户反馈,不断进行改进和优化。

  综合上述,本文从实际案例出发,详解了太子河app软件外包开发全过程。在项目中,我们注重了需求分析、软件设计、开发、测试和上线发布等各个环节的管理和控制,确保了项目的质量和进度。我们相信这些经验和方法对于外包开发的企业在未来的项目中具有一定的参考和借鉴作用。

  • 原标题:详解太子河app软件外包开发全过程

  • 本文由 颍上县纯量网络网小编,整理排版发布,转载请注明出处。部分文章图片来源于网络,如有侵权,请与纯量网络网联系删除。
  • 微信二维码

    CLWL6868

    长按复制微信号,添加好友

    微信联系

    在线咨询

    点击这里给我发消息QQ客服专员


    点击这里给我发消息电话客服专员


    在线咨询

    免费通话


    24h咨询☎️:132-5572-7217


    🔺🔺 棋牌游戏开发24H咨询电话 🔺🔺

    免费通话
    返回顶部